Entity: REGULATIONS
Regulations refer to official rules or laws put in place by an authority to control or govern activities or processes. They are designed to ensure order, safety, and fairness in various aspects of society.
REGULATIONS
Etymology
The word 'regulation' originates from the Latin word 'regulare,' meaning 'to control or direct.'
Definition
Regulations are official rules or laws prescribed by authority to control or govern activities or processes.
Historical Context
Regulations have been a fundamental aspect of governance throughout history, evolving to address changing societal needs and challenges.
Cultural Significance
Regulations play a crucial role in maintaining order, safety, and fairness in various aspects of society, including business, healthcare, and the environment.
